Web31 jul. 2009 · While metal roofs do resist hail better than most other roofing materials, if the hail is large enough, they too can be damaged. I have seen a number of roofs dented by hail but not to the point where the metal was fractured. While they may be unattractive with the dents in them, they seldom are dented bad enough to fracture and cause leaks. Web9 apr. 2024 · Underwriters Laboratories (UL) has developed an industry standard for hail resistance in roofing materials. Thus, you can easily compare the quality of roofing materials by their UL rating. UL’s testing process involves the simulation of a hail storm by subjecting roofing materials to a 1.25 – 2 inch steel ball dropped from 12 feet. Web2 877-GO-D ECRA.COM The UL 2218 “Standard for Impact Resistance of Prepared Roof Covering Materials” Class 4 Impact Rating test simulates the damaging impact of a 2” size hail stone.
